DESCRIPTION

This stunning baby grand piano was built by the famous Ivers & Pond Piano Company of Boston, and is made of beautifully carved mahogany wood. According to the original sales catalog (see photos), this piano was sold as the “Style 39 in Antique Mahogany”. The case is lavish Empire Revival Victorian Style, with beautifully carved engravings on the case, legs, music rack and lyre. The catalog states that all carving is “hand chiseled”, not appliqué or pressed molding!
